My Future Lover
So tell me who you are
What’s your name?
Where are you?
How long is your hair?
Cause I haven’t met you yet
And I’m really hoping to soon
How old are you?
Are your eyes blue?
Will I catch your eye across a room?
Hey, are you there?
Cause I’m trying to find you
I know you’re somewhere
But I need you now
Like I need my next breath
I’m yearning for you
Every bone in my body longs for you
It’s a hunger that won’t go away
A thirst I can’t quench
I need your love
Please
Come
Soon.
~ Bluebell Rizzi
